Gas Permeable Lenses

Soft contact lenses have now benn around since the early 1970's. They're generally comfortable and can correct most vision conditions. Why would anybody want to wear hard lenses (gas permeable). There are various reasons.

1) If there is a distorted front surface (the cornea) of the eye, gas permeables correct the vision better.

2) Some older individuals have always worn gas permeables and cannot switch to soft lenses and see clearly.

3) They're smaller in size and for various visual conditions, that's bettefor the eye as compared to the larger soft contact lenses.
